Literacy studies is a growing field within applied linguistics, education and media studies. Despite the field's new prominence, current treatments are often weighed toward a particular view or approach. In this book Randal Holme searches for a more balanced understanding, arguing that literacy must be examined through a variety of approaches if we are to appreciate its true nature. Literacy also cannot be described simply as a situated, social activity, but it is a property of mind.
The book will help the reader understand some of the currents of thought -- -post-modernist, cognitivist, or Vygotskian -- on which its larger analysis is based. Written in an engaging and lucid style, it contains a glossary and exercises to help and develop the reader's understanding.

Cuprins

Introduction: what is literacy?; 1. Socio-economic perspectives on literacy; 2. Literacy as a sign system: understanding literacy as the visual representation of language and meaning; 3. The historical development of literacy; 4. Literacy and language: linguistic approaches to the nature of literacy; 5. Literacy as knowledge: issues of literacy, learning and mind; 6. The many sides of literacy: conclusions and discussion.
